  • I like to watch train videos, but I do not understand the jargon. What is a OCS train?

  • Office Car Special. It can be a whole different language to people lol. Ive grown up around it for 20 years so its been hammered into me haha.

  • @guitars14 Thanks for taking the time to reply back. What is the purpose of an OCS? Does it carry NS excutives on business trips?

  • Yes. It's just a private train for the railroad executives. Just a couple days ago, the Norfolk Southern execs brought some big wigs from BNSF & UP down to Jacksonville for a fishing trip lol. Probably discussing business along the way.
